On the way back, we stopped at Davis bay, where a whole family of ducks took to us. They sat with us for about 20 minutes. We also got bitten by the dreaded sand flies!
We finished the walk at 14:10 having started at 09:00. Not bad. We were too early for our water taxi back to Picton, so we sat in a small hut with a few other hikes and chatted. Much to our surprise, a water taxi arrived a whole hour early so we were able to jump on and get back to Picton early.
Once back, we checked into the Motel, purchased salad stuff for dinner and then soaked in the huge whirlpool hot tub. Wow, it really helped to soak away our walking aches.
The weather was expected to turn nasty late afternoon, so we washed a few clothes, had a very healthy chicken salad and then watched some TV. If anyone reading this want to do some serious hiking in NZ, you must do the Queen Charlotte. It is challenging but well worth it.
